Product description

Oldfields Guard Rail brace – Yellow hook for use with the Oldfields 2600 series, Zippy-Scaff, and Mini Zippy-Scaff mobile scaffolding towers. The brace connects to the scaffolding structure.

Affected products have a serial number range 120563200 – 120731996 and were manufactured between November 2020 and May 2024.

See a list of details to help identify the product

Reason the product is recalled

The locking mechanism may not close properly on the brace, which may cause it to disengage and detach from the scaffold frame.

The hazards to consumers

There is a risk of serious injuries or death from falls or damage to property if the guard rail brace becomes detached from the frame.

What consumers should do

Consumers should stop using the product immediately.

Consumers should contact Oldfields directly to arrange to return the brace to Oldfields or have Oldfields collect the brace for a free repair.
